Game of Thrones: Stormborn (2017)
Playing Follow up!
Somehow the show writers got the gist of the ending from GRRM, it lacks drama, substance and moreover it is not how Game of thrones used to be. Yes, we all loved(hated) GoT for its unexpected twists, but from the last season the show runs on familiar grounds giving no room for twists or drama.I specifically emphasize on drama part because nobody talks in GoT from season 6, they are just filling up the silence with few sentences, it clearly shows when the wittiest character of the show who has been known for several epic speeches speaks hardly five lines in two episodes. They are clearly rushing to the end, tying up the knots. If they don't have enough material, they should have waited. I think they are ruining what Game of Thrones accomplished in first five seasons.
Aaranya Kaandam (2010)
Hats off to the director.
This is one of those tamil movies which goes out of the box, i.e., from comedy and romance. The director took a brave move here, and so do the producer. Even the film has explicit language and a bit of blood shed (which often don't workout in tollywood), its reasonable.You cant expect gangsters to be gentlemen and a door next door guy. The story is simple, yet the "Tarantinoish" direction has stirred a magic, its keeps you on the toes. The film is nothing short of romance and comedy, though it has thriller and gangster content in it. Yuvan Shankar Raja has done some mind blowing job as usual. A big applause for the whole team. The story was simple "A gangwar between two gangs stirred up by a Cocoaine deal". The narration was so good that you wont a simplest clue that two hours has already passed by.
